Transaction 104283162d0c8f93dd2e47509307e9f4cbc8b5e96ce5efe10021a8839944fa07
1 Input
1 Output
-
104283162d0c8f93dd2e47509307e9f4cbc8b5e96ce5efe10021a8839944fa07:0
- value
- 93092
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2e80e17696e161634a143bb3fa7b9c5d984bce8e OP_EQUALVERIFY OP_CHECKSIG
- address
- 15EtUcaD37XbpyzqZyS4CEWZ7eYH81FxcX